Most of the media surrounding COVID-19 addresses how large hospitals in urban areas are navigating the crisis. But what challenges do small, independent facilities face? And how is the virus affecting the community MLS programs responsible for training the next generation of laboratory professionals? On this episode of Inside the Lab, our hosts Dr. Lotte Mulder and Ms. Kelly Swails are joined by Dr. Dana Altenburger, MD, FASCP, Medical Director of the laboratory at Carle BroMenn Medical Center, and Ms. Terese Abreu, MLS (ASCP)CM, Assistant Professor of Biological Science and Director of the Medical Laboratory Science Program at Heritage University, to explore the unique challenges community hospitals and MLS programs are facing in the COVID-19 pandemic. The panelists weigh in on turnaround times for COVID results, budgetary concerns caused by the virus, and staffing shortages labs are likely to face in the aftermath of the pandemic.
